Redd Foxx, the legendary comedian and actor, remains a defining figure in American entertainment. Understanding Redd Foxx date of birth helps contextualize his early career, personal milestones, and lasting influence on comedy.
This overview combines verified timelines with cultural context to highlight why his birth details matter for fans and researchers alike.
| Full Name | Date of Birth | Place of Birth | Key Career Start |
|---|---|---|---|
| Redd Foxx | December 9, 1922 | St. Louis, Missouri, U.S. | 1940s stand‑up in Chicago |
| Birth Name | John Elroy Sanford | American | Nightclub performances |
| Age at Major Breakthrough | 40s (late 1960s) | Los Angeles, CA | Stand‑up specials and records |
| Legacy Era | 1970s–1991 | Primarily television and film | Sanford and Son headliner |
